Official Addition and Judicial Recounts

 

Official addition will begin tomorrow, Thursday June 1st, at 10:00 am in all returning offices.

 

The deadline for application to a judge for a recount is four days after the official count, Monday June 5th, 2017.

Out of District Ballots Count About Half-Way

Elections Nova Scotia has had inquiries about the count of out of district ballots. All ballots will be counted and included in tonight’s results. There appears to be interest due to the record early vote turnout of 112,900 votes by 6pm last Saturday, and that number included about 22,000 out of district and write-in ballots.
 

As of 10:20pm, all write-in ballots have been counted and reported in electoral district numbers. ENS has about 25 teams counting these out of district ballots.

Am I entitled to three hours off work to vote?

Yes, by law you are entitled to have three consecutive hours available to vote while polls are open on election day. That is within reason, as the time you take must respect your employer’s needs.
